Git Fundamentals refers to the basic concepts and skills required to use Git, a popular version control system. Git helps individuals and teams keep track of changes in their code and collaborate on projects efficiently.

To grasp Git Fundamentals, you should familiarize yourself with these important terms:
Repository: A repository, or “repo,” is where your project files are stored. It can be local (on your computer) or remote (on the internet).
Commit: A commit is a snapshot of your project. When you make changes and save them, you create a new commit.
Branch: A branch lets you work on different features or fixes without affecting the main version of your project. You can merge branches once your work is complete.
Merge: Merging combines changes from one branch into another. This is useful for integrating new features into the main project.
Pull Requests: When you want to suggest changes to a project, you can create a pull request. This allows others to review your changes before they are merged.

Git Fundamentals is widely utilized in software development and project management. Here’s how it plays a crucial role in daily operations:
At its core, Git is designed for version control. Developers use Git Fundamentals to track changes in their code over time. This allows teams to maintain a clear history of modifications, making it easy to revert to previous versions if necessary. By understanding how to create commits and manage branches, developers ensure that all changes are documented and organized.
Git Fundamentals facilitates collaboration among team members. Developers can work on different features simultaneously using branches without interfering with each other’s work. Once a feature is complete, they can merge their changes into the main codebase. This collaborative environment helps teams deliver projects more efficiently.
When developers want to integrate new code into a project, they often create pull requests. Git Fundamentals equips team members with the skills needed to review code effectively. By assessing changes before merging, teams maintain high-quality code standards and catch potential issues early in the development process.
Many companies implement continuous integration and deployment (CI/CD) practices using Git. Git Fundamentals helps teams push code to repositories regularly. Integration with tools like Jenkins or Travis CI allows for automated testing and deployment, ensuring that new code does not disrupt existing functionality. Understanding Git is essential for managing these automated processes.
Git Fundamentals is an integral part of agile project management methodologies. Teams use Git to maintain project workflows, track progress, and manage tasks effectively. With tools like GitHub or GitLab, teams can visualize their work, manage issues, and coordinate project activities, leading to improved productivity.
